The Contra Costa County Library Commission was established by the Contra Costa County Board of Supervisors in March 1991. The Commission was created to serve in an advisory capacity to the Board of Supervisors and the County Librarian. The Library Commission is comprised of 29 members:

  • 18 members representing the cities/towns in Contra Costa County - these Commissioners are appointed by the city/town councils
  • 5 members represent Contra Costa County - each member of the Board of Supervisors appoints one Commissioner 
  • 5 members represent the Central Labor Council, the Contra Costa Council, the Contra Costa Youth Commission, the Superintendent of Schools, and the Friends Council.

The Commission application, interview, and appointment procedures vary for each city/town. If you would like to express your interest in serving on the Library Commission, please contact the appropriate appointing authority for your community.
